3 years agox86/speculation: Add Special Register Buffer Data Sampling (SRBDS) mitigation
Mark Gross [Mon, 27 Apr 2020 19:17:15 +0000 (21:17 +0200)]
x86/speculation: Add Special Register Buffer Data Sampling (SRBDS) mitigation

commit 7e5b3c267d256822407a22fdce6afdf9cd13f9fb upstream

SRBDS is an MDS-like speculative side channel that can leak bits from the
random number generator (RNG) across cores and threads. New microcode
serializes the processor access during the execution of RDRAND and
RDSEED. This ensures that the shared buffer is overwritten before it is
released for reuse.

While it is present on all affected CPU models, the microcode mitigation
is not needed on models that enumerate ARCH_CAPABILITIES[MDS_NO] in the
cases where TSX is not supported or has been disabled with TSX_CTRL.

The mitigation is activated by default on affected processors and it
increases latency for RDRAND and RDSEED instructions. Among other
effects this will reduce throughput from /dev/urandom.

* Enable administrator to configure the mitigation off when desired using
  either mitigations=off or srbds=off.

* Export vulnerability status via sysfs

* Rename file-scoped macros to apply for non-whitelist table initializations.

3 years agotty: hvc_console, fix crashes on parallel open/close
Jiri Slaby [Tue, 26 May 2020 14:56:32 +0000 (16:56 +0200)]
tty: hvc_console, fix crashes on parallel open/close

commit 24eb2377f977fe06d84fca558f891f95bc28a449 upstream.

hvc_open sets tty->driver_data to NULL when open fails at some point.
Typically, the failure happens in hp->ops->notifier_add(). If there is
a racing process which tries to open such mangled tty, which was not
closed yet, the process will crash in hvc_open as tty->driver_data is
NULL.

All this happens because close wants to know whether open failed or not.
But ->open should not NULL this and other tty fields for ->close to be
happy. ->open should call tty_port_set_initialized(true) and close
should check by tty_port_initialized() instead. So do this properly in
this driver.

So this patch removes these from ->open:
* tty_port_tty_set(&hp->port, NULL). This happens on last close.
* tty->driver_data = NULL. Dtto.
* tty_port_put(&hp->port). This happens in shutdown and until now, this
  must have been causing a reference underflow, if I am not missing
  something.

3 years agox86/dma: Fix max PFN arithmetic overflow on 32 bit systems
Alexander Dahl [Tue, 26 May 2020 17:57:49 +0000 (19:57 +0200)]
x86/dma: Fix max PFN arithmetic overflow on 32 bit systems

commit 88743470668ef5eb6b7ba9e0f99888e5999bf172 upstream.

The intermediate result of the old term (4UL * 1024 * 1024 * 1024) is
4 294 967 296 or 0x100000000 which is no problem on 64 bit systems.
The patch does not change the later overall result of 0x100000 for
MAX_DMA32_PFN (after it has been shifted by PAGE_SHIFT). The new
calculation yields the same result, but does not require 64 bit
arithmetic.

On 32 bit systems the old calculation suffers from an arithmetic
overflow in that intermediate term in braces: 4UL aka unsigned long int
is 4 byte wide and an arithmetic overflow happens (the 0x100000000 does
not fit in 4 bytes), the in braces result is truncated to zero, the
following right shift does not alter that, so MAX_DMA32_PFN evaluates to
0 on 32 bit systems.

That wrong value is a problem in a comparision against MAX_DMA32_PFN in
the init code for swiotlb in pci_swiotlb_detect_4gb() to decide if
swiotlb should be active.  That comparison yields the opposite result,
when compiling on 32 bit systems.

This was not possible before

  1b7e03ef7570 ("x86, NUMA: Enable emulation on 32bit too")

when that MAX_DMA32_PFN was first made visible to x86_32 (and which
landed in v3.0).

In practice this wasn't a problem, unless CONFIG_SWIOTLB is active on
x86-32.

However if one has set CONFIG_IOMMU_INTEL, since

  c5a5dc4cbbf4 ("iommu/vt-d: Don't switch off swiotlb if bounce page is used")

there's a dependency on CONFIG_SWIOTLB, which was not necessarily
active before. That landed in v5.4, where we noticed it in the fli4l
Linux distribution. We have CONFIG_IOMMU_INTEL active on both 32 and 64
bit kernel configs there (I could not find out why, so let's just say
historical reasons).

The effect is at boot time 64 MiB (default size) were allocated for
bounce buffers now, which is a noticeable amount of memory on small
systems like pcengines ALIX 2D3 with 256 MiB memory, which are still
frequently used as home routers.

We noticed this effect when migrating from kernel v4.19 (LTS) to v5.4
(LTS) in fli4l and got that kernel messages for example:

  Linux version 5.4.22 (buildroot@buildroot) (gcc version 7.3.0 (Buildroot 2018.02.8)) #1 SMP Mon Nov 26 23:40:00 CET 2018
  …
  Memory: 183484K/261756K available (4594K kernel code, 393K rwdata, 1660K rodata, 536K init, 456K bss , 78272K reserved, 0K cma-reserved, 0K highmem)
  …
  PCI-DMA: Using software bounce buffering for IO (SWIOTLB)
  software IO TLB: mapped [mem 0x0bb78000-0x0fb78000] (64MB)

The initial analysis and the suggested fix was done by user 'sourcejedi'
at stackoverflow and explicitly marked as GPLv2 for inclusion in the
Linux kernel:

  https://unix.stackexchange.com/a/520525/50007

The new calculation, which does not suffer from that overflow, is the
same as for arch/mips now as suggested by Robin Murphy.

The fix was tested by fli4l users on round about two dozen different
systems, including both 32 and 64 bit archs, bare metal and virtualized
machines.

3 years agoexec: Always set cap_ambient in cap_bprm_set_creds
Eric W. Biederman [Mon, 25 May 2020 17:56:15 +0000 (12:56 -0500)]
exec: Always set cap_ambient in cap_bprm_set_creds

[ Upstream commit a4ae32c71fe90794127b32d26d7ad795813b502e ]

An invariant of cap_bprm_set_creds is that every field in the new cred
structure that cap_bprm_set_creds might set, needs to be set every
time to ensure the fields does not get a stale value.

The field cap_ambient is not set every time cap_bprm_set_creds is
called, which means that if there is a suid or sgid script with an
interpreter that has neither the suid nor the sgid bits set the
interpreter should be able to accept ambient credentials.
Unfortuantely because cap_ambient is not reset to it's original value
the interpreter can not accept ambient credentials.

Given that the ambient capability set is expected to be controlled by
the caller, I don't think this is particularly serious.  But it is
definitely worth fixing so the code works correctly.

I have tested to verify my reading of the code is correct and the
interpreter of a sgid can receive ambient capabilities with this
change and cannot receive ambient capabilities without this change.

3 years agocachefiles: Fix race between read_waiter and read_copier involving op->to_do
Lei Xue [Thu, 7 May 2020 12:50:22 +0000 (08:50 -0400)]
cachefiles: Fix race between read_waiter and read_copier involving op->to_do

[ Upstream commit 7bb0c5338436dae953622470d52689265867f032 ]

There is a potential race in fscache operation enqueuing for reading and
copying multiple pages from cachefiles to netfs.  The problem can be seen
easily on a heavy loaded system (for example many processes reading files
continually on an NFS share covered by fscache triggered this problem within
a few minutes).

The race is due to cachefiles_read_waiter() adding the op to the monitor
to_do list and then then drop the object->work_lock spinlock before
completing fscache_enqueue_operation().  Once the lock is dropped,
cachefiles_read_copier() grabs the op, completes processing it, and
makes it through fscache_retrieval_complete() which sets the op->state to
the final state of FSCACHE_OP_ST_COMPLETE(4).  When cachefiles_read_waiter()
finally gets through the remainder of fscache_enqueue_operation()
it sees the invalid state, and hits the ASSERTCMP and the following
oops is seen:

3 years agosctp: Start shutdown on association restart if in SHUTDOWN-SENT state and socket...
Jere Leppänen [Wed, 20 May 2020 15:15:31 +0000 (18:15 +0300)]
sctp: Start shutdown on association restart if in SHUTDOWN-SENT state and socket is closed

[ Upstream commit d3e8e4c11870413789f029a71e72ae6e971fe678 ]

Commit bdf6fa52f01b ("sctp: handle association restarts when the
socket is closed.") starts shutdown when an association is restarted,
if in SHUTDOWN-PENDING state and the socket is closed. However, the
rationale stated in that commit applies also when in SHUTDOWN-SENT
state - we don't want to move an association to ESTABLISHED state when
the socket has been closed, because that results in an association
that is unreachable from user space.

The problem scenario:

1.  Client crashes and/or restarts.

2.  Server (using one-to-one socket) calls close(). SHUTDOWN is lost.

3.  Client reconnects using the same addresses and ports.

4.  Server's association is restarted. The association and the socket
    move to ESTABLISHED state, even though the server process has
    closed its descriptor.

Also, after step 4 when the server process exits, some resources are
leaked in an attempt to release the underlying inet sock structure in
ESTABLISHED state:

    IPv4: Attempt to release TCP socket in state 1 00000000377288c7

Fix by acting the same way as in SHUTDOWN-PENDING state. That is, if
an association is restarted in SHUTDOWN-SENT state and the socket is
closed, then start shutdown and don't move the association or the
socket to ESTABLISHED state.
